    wow, so thats the question that gets me then. anyhow, no, it is an exceptional system, but its premature death makes it feel incomplete. There were a large number of games i wanted to play and if fact purchased the system for that promptly got canceled,and, like it or not, it really never had a particularly strong rpg library. I loved skies,and tolerated grandia 2, but domestically(and i generally dont play import rpg's, since i cant read japanese), there were not a lot of other quality rpg's for the system. So no, the x-box and GC already have put out more must have games for me, so it is not the strongest system of this generation. It was a wonderful system that i still play, but best?..nope.
